Vilarejo PK2P
Bem-vindo ao fórum Vilarejo PK2P! O fórum oficial do canal Press Key to Play do Youtube!

Grupo para reunir as pessoas que acompanham os vídeos no canal Press Key to Play e discutir os assuntos abrangidos pelo Blog PK2P.


Você não está conectado. Conecte-se ou registre-se

[tutorial] sequenciador com 4017

Ir em baixo  Mensagem [Página 1 de 1]

e ae galera nesse tutorial vamos da uma pequena analisada no CI 4017. esse circuito integrado é um contador de decada (ou contador json), podemos usar o 4017 como um contador de 0 ate 9 (para contagem de numeros maiores podemos utilizar mais de um 4017), podemos usar ele para acender leds ou qualquer outra coisa em ordem sequencial (por exemplo criar um semáforo), podemos usar o 4017 como um delay em cima de um clock especifico, ou qualquer outra coisa que permita ser ativada de forma sequencial. abaixo podemos ver uma imagem de um 4017



o CI 4017 tem 16 pinos sendo um para alimentação (pino 16), o GND ou terra (pino 8), o pino para resetar ele (pino 15), o clock para alternar (pino 14), o enable (pino 13), o carry out (pino 12), a saida 0 (pino 3), a saida 1 (pino 2), a saida 2 (pino 4), a saida 3 (pino 7), a saida 4 (pino 10), a saida 5 (pino 1), a saida 6 (pino 5), a saida 7 (pino 6), a saida 8 (pino 9), a saida 9 (pino 11). podemos ver a sua representação na imagem abaixo



bom galera para a gente ligar o 4017 usamos o pino 16 com uma alimentação de 3 a 18v de acordo com o datasheet (embora seja recomendado usar de 3 a 15v). o pino 8 a gente liga no gnd, no caso estou fazendo esse tutorial no proteus e nele nao tem os pinos de alimentação do circuito



o pino de reset (15) ligamos no gnd ja que ele se ativa em alto, podemos colocar um botão nele fazendo pull down para resetar quando for necessario ou ate mesmo coloca uma das saidas para resetar em uma contagem menor



o pino de enable (13) tambem ligamos ao gnd, esse pino quando esta em alto não é alternado os pinos de saida ficando travado no valor atual so permitindo mudar o contador quando estiver em nivel baixo



no pino de clock (14) podemos colocar um botão (fazemos um pull down colocando tambem um resistor ja que precisamos forçar um 0v no pino), quando o botão for pressionado sera mudado o valor do contador (recomendado tambem colocar um capacitor para evitar boucing ~ um capacitor eletrolitico de 22uF ta de bom tamanho), tambem podemos colocar um gerador de pulso no pino do clock como por exemplo um 555 em modo astavel para mudar automaticamente



por fim ligamos os pinos de saida aos leds ou aquilo que precisamos sequenciar



se a gente precisar usar um numero menor podemos ligar o proximo pino de saida no reset, com isso quando ele for para nivel alto vai colocar o pino de reset em nivel alto e resetar a sequencia do CI



podemos ligar o pino de carry out de um 4017 no clock de outro 4017 quando estamos usando ele como contador, com isso vamos contar de 0 ate 99, isso é a cada numero 9 do primeiro CI ira incrementar 1 no proximo CI sendo o segundo a parte mais significativa do numero (podemos ligar varios 4017 em sequencia pelo carry out do anterior para fazer uma contagem maior)



para a gente criar um sequenciador com mais de um 4017, temos que usar o ultimo pino de saida ligado ao clock do segundo 4017, porem nesse caso temos tambem que usar como base o proprio clock do primeiro 4017 para alternar a sequencia entre o segundo CI, entao para usar tanto o ultimo pino de saida indicando que seria depois dele quanto o sinal do proprio clock temos que utilizar a logica AND para juntar os dois em uma unica saida (podemos usar por exemplo o CI 7408 para fazer isso ~ talvez futuramente eu escreva sobre ele quem sabe), se pensar bem existe um pequeno problema na nossa logica ja que depois do clock do ultimo pino de saida ele reseta e recomeça a contagem, entao para evitar isso tambem interligamos o ultimo pino de saida do primeiro 4017 ao enable com isso vamos impedir do primeiro resetar e ao mesmo tempo o clock vai surtir efeito apenas no segundo 4017, no ultimo pino de saida do segundo 4017 ligamos tanto no reset do primeiro e do segundo 4017 para resetar ambos, nos demais pinos a gente pode ligar os leds para acender em sequencia (talvez o primeiro pino do segundo 4017 deve ser descartado ja que ele sempre ficara em nivel alto enquanto estiver na sequencia do primeiro 4017), claro que poderia colocar varios 4017 tambem em sequencia não apenas 2



como sempre aqui tem um video demostrativo de um 4017 em funcionamento, nesse caso usei apenas 3 leds ja que minha protoboard é pequena (obs: apenas um resistor era suficiente ali so que como reaproveitei o circuito acabei deixando os leds que ja estava montado kkk)



bom galera é isso voces pode fazer varias coisas com o 4017 inclusive passa o nivel 49 u.u kkkkkkk

by kodo no kami

Ver perfil do usuário https://eofclub.in/forum

Voltar ao Topo  Mensagem [Página 1 de 1]

Permissão deste fórum:
Você não pode responder aos tópicos neste fórum